IndustryElite.com Launches Webmaster Resource

IndustryElite.com, an innovative site for adult webmasters, has been launched as a collective index of adult webmaster resources from the top contributing centers in the industry. Touted as "The Resource for Resources" where "Connecting Ideas With Opportunity" is the name of the game, IndustryElite.com has attempted to combine "All the best resources. All in one place." IndustryElite.com is comprised of 5 main elements: Daily News & Press Releases, a searchable Articles Index which includes links to and summaries of articles found at the Contributing Resource sites, the Open Resource Exchange which offers quick links to the service/directory listings of each Contributing Resource, an Events Calendar of online and offline events, a co-branded version of BoardTracker to search all the boards from one page, as well as Mentor Profiles which consist of webmasters who are board moderators, article writers, show hosts and industry veterans willing to assist others in their areas of expertise. "This is not just 'another' resource site or webmaster board...it is a place where you can find out what is going on at all the centers, find quick links to service listings at each, search an index of all the articles, all the boards, and even find Mentors who can assist you if you run into any stumbling blocks," stated Cyndalie, content editor and marketing manager. "Our goal is not to directly compete with our resource center friends but to contribute traffic by indexing the articles and resources at each top resource partner and to provide a time saving resource for webmasters of all skill levels. We're here to help and give back to the adult internet community a place that will help webmasters save time and make money. Ultimately, it is our goal to create a resource which is beneficial to the industry as a whole." The Founding Contributing Resources that have given permission to become a major part of IndustryElite.com are AdultChamber.com, BoardTracker.com, CozyFrog.com, Klixxx.com, RatedHot.com, WebmasterVault.com and YnotMasters.com. Webmasters can Register for free to receive weekly updates which summarize the happenings and new articles found around the adult webmaster network, as well as to submit news, press releases, or links to new articles.
